Healthcare job postings hover just above COVID-era baseline: 7 notes

Healthcare job postings have declined 8.5% year over year as of Oct. 10, according to a third-quarter report from Indeed’s Hiring Lab.

The report analyzed job postings and wage data for U.S. healthcare roles on the employment site. Here are seven things to know:

1. Overall healthcare job postings were 2.4% above their February 2020 baseline, seasonally adjusted, as of Oct. 10.

2. Physician and surgeon job postings declined 1.3% year over year but remained 84.9% above their pre-pandemic baseline. Nursing job postings fell 8.4% in the past year but were still 13% higher than February 2020.

3. Pharmacy roles saw the largest annual decline in postings at 10.1%, followed by medical technician roles at 9.1%. Both categories, however, remained above 2020 levels — up 25.1% and 27.1%, respectively.

4. Three healthcare job categories exceeded the labor market’s average wage growth of 2.6% in September: personal care and home care (3.2%), medical technician (3%) and childcare (2.8%). 

5. Nursing wages rose 1.6% in September, trailing behind dental (2.2%) and therapy (2.1%) roles.

6. All healthcare job categories in the report — except for childcare — saw declining wage growth over the past six months.

While financial challenges at hospitals and health systems have affected hiring at some organizations, many leaders are also seeing workforce growth through the addition of new facilities and expansions. Widespread shortages and baby boomer retirements are also shaping healthcare hiring, leaders told Becker’s in August.

“Being able to attract those early in their career is really important, and then recognize that there is a lot of experience that’s being lost as well,” Mike Wukitsch, PhD, chief people officer of Fort Myers, Fla.-based Lee Health, said in August. “Demographically, there’s tremendous competition for healthcare talent, pretty much across the board — nursing, technologists and those in diagnostic areas.”
